Trump Threatens 500+ Hospitals with Fines for Failing to Meet Price Transparency Requirements with Director of Research for PRA Ilaria Wheeler

The Trump administration is stepping up enforcement of federal hospital price transparency rules, threatening more than 500 hospitals with fines for failing to publicly disclose the actual costs of medical services as required by law. Supporters argue that greater transparency empowers patients to compare prices, make informed healthcare decisions, and increase competition in the marketplace, while critics question whether the reporting requirements place additional burdens on healthcare providers. Director of Research for the PRA, Ilaria Wheeler, joins us to discuss why so many hospitals remain out of compliance, what the potential penalties could mean for healthcare systems nationwide, and how increased price transparency may impact patients, providers, and overall healthcare costs.
